#9e50dc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#9e50dc is composed of 62% red, 31.4% green and 86.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 28.2% cyan, 63.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 273.4 degrees, a saturation of 66.7% and a lightness of 58.8%. #9e50dc color hex could be obtained by blending #ffa0ff with #3d00b9. Closest websafe color is: #9966cc.

#9e50dc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#9e50dc has RGB values of R:158, G:80, B:220 and CMYK values of C:0.28, M:0.64, Y:0, K:0.14. Its decimal value is 10375388.

Hex triplet 9e50dc #9e50dc
RGB Decimal 158, 80, 220 rgb(158,80,220)
RGB Percent 62, 31.4, 86.3 rgb(62%,31.4%,86.3%)
CMYK 28, 64, 0, 14
HSL 273.4°, 66.7, 58.8 hsl(273.4,66.7%,58.8%)
HSV (or HSB) 273.4°, 63.6, 86.3
Web Safe 9966cc #9966cc
CIE-LAB 49.707, 56.78, -59.03
XYZ 29.886, 18.174, 69.64
xyY 0.254, 0.154, 18.174
CIE-LCH 49.707, 81.905, 313.887
CIE-LUV 49.707, 23.202, -95.961
Hunter-Lab 42.631, 50.528, -67.011
Binary 10011110, 01010000, 11011100

Shades and Tints of #9e50dc

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030105 is the darkest color, while #f9f3f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#9e50dc

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#97919b is the less saturated color, while #a230fc is the most saturated one.
